In this guide, we explore how telematics insurance works and what you can do to keep business expenses low.

What is telematics?

Telematics is a device installed into a vehicle, providing a cost-efficient way to reduce insurance payouts. It monitors and reports a vehicle’s performance, including its speed, how it is being driven, as well as its fuel usage and more.

Many businesses continue to benefit from installing telematics into their fleets through positives including reduced costs and better driver productivity.

Why you should implement telematics

Once your telematics system has been fitted to your fleet vehicle, insurers collect information about your driving behaviour and give you an overall score which is usually given to your business via an online account or app.

The safer your driving habits are, the more your premiums will be reduced as insurers see you as trustworthy and responsible, with a better chance of causing fewer accidents in the long run.

Increase your insurance’s excess

Excess is the amount you agree to pay towards a vehicle’s damage if involved in an accident. Agreeing to pay more money upfront means you are willing to take on more risk, but you must weigh up whether you can afford to do this for your fleet.

Install dash cameras into your fleet

Insurers prefer fleets with dash cameras installed as they can protect your drivers from potential fraud.

Make your vehicles theft proof

Insurers prefer fleet vehicles that are better taken care of, so it is beneficial for you to install anti-theft devices into them, such as alarms and GPS tracking systems, thus potentially lowering your premiums.

Choose fleet vehicle insurance policies

Opting to insure your fleet vehicles under one comprehensive policy could save you money as well as the ability to access discounts not available on single policy offerings.

Be aware of driver behaviour

With telematics installed into your fleet vehicles, you can track the performance of each driver while they’re on the road. You may be able to notice patterns and identify issues that need addressing, such as harsh braking, speeding or bad driving. Solving these problems can reduce your claims insurance and help to reduce road accidents.

Hire drivers who are experienced

Regarding safe drivers, be sure to hire those who are also experienced on the road. Statistically speaking, they are less likely to be involved in a road accident. This is favourable to insurers who are looking for people who have a clean record of safe driving, meaning your insurance costs should go down.

It is vital that you regularly check your drivers’ records and that you are hiring those with a clean driving history.
